Display: Actua Brilliance Shines
6.7-inch Actua OLED Panel: Google’s marketing term translates to a truly exceptional screen. Expect peak brightness levels soaring beyond 2400 nits (HDR), making it incredibly viewable even under harsh sunlight – a significant leap forward.
LTPO 3 Technology: A dynamic refresh rate scaling from 1Hz to 120Hz ensures buttery smooth scrolling and animations while conserving battery when static content is displayed.
QHD+ Resolution: Pin-sharp clarity (3120 x 1440 pixels) makes text, photos, and videos pop.
HDR10+ & Dolby Vision: Enjoy cinematic, vibrant, and accurate HDR content on streaming platforms like YouTube and Netflix.
Improved Touch Responsiveness: Feels incredibly snappy and accurate.

The Camera System: Where Magic Happens (The Deep Dive)
This is where the Pixel 9 Pro aims for the stratosphere. Google leverages its Tensor G4 prowess and software genius to elevate hardware that’s excellent on paper to phenomenal in practice.
Main Sensor (Wide): A larger 50MP sensor (likely 1/1.3″) with an improved f/1.68 aperture captures significantly more light. Combined with enhanced pixel-binning (to 12.5MP for output), it delivers stunning detail, incredible dynamic range, and superb low-light performance. Laser Detect Auto Focus (LDAF) + Phase Detection Auto Focus (PDAF) ensure lightning-fast, accurate focus.
Ultra-Wide Lens: Upgraded to 48MP (from 12MP), this sensor captures vastly more detail in landscapes and group shots. Crucially, it now supports macro photography, allowing you to get incredibly close to small subjects with impressive clarity.
Telephoto Lens: The 48MP telephoto lens (with 5x optical zoom) is a game-changer. It offers significantly better detail at 5x and beyond compared to previous 4x or lower MP telephotos. Combined with Google’s “Super Res Zoom” AI upscaling, expect usable and surprisingly detailed shots even at 10x, 20x, or 30x magnification. Optical image stabilization (OIS) keeps things steady.
Front Camera: A high-resolution 10.5MP sensor ensures excellent selfies and video calls, also benefiting from Google’s AI processing.
The AI & Software Magic:
Best Take: Ever had a group photo ruined by one person blinking? Best Take uses AI to scan multiple frames taken in quick succession and seamlessly swaps faces from frames where everyone looked their best into the final shot. It’s incredibly effective and natural-looking.
Magic Editor: This isn’t just a gimmick; it’s revolutionary creative control. Powered by generative AI, Magic Editor lets you select and move subjects within a photo, erase distracting objects with incredible precision, sky replacement, and even intelligently fill in backgrounds. Imagine removing a photobomber, repositioning your child to center-frame, or changing a dull sky to a dramatic sunset – all with intuitive taps and drags. The Tensor G4 makes this complex processing happen in seconds.
Audio Magic Eraser: Annoyed by background noise (wind, traffic, chatter) in your videos? This tool isolates and reduces specific sound sources directly within Google Photos, letting you highlight the audio you want (like voices or music).
Real Tone & Face Unblur: Google’s commitment to accurate skin tone representation continues. Face Unblur uses AI to sharpen faces even if there’s slight motion, perfect for active kids or pets.
Pro Controls (Manual Mode): For enthusiasts, manual controls over ISO, shutter speed, white balance, and focus unlock greater creative potential.
Video Excellence: Cinematic Pan for smooth tracking shots, 4K HDR at 60fps across all lenses, exceptional stabilization (Active Lock for steady walking shots), and Night Sight Video significantly brighten low-light footage without excessive noise. 10-bit HDR captures richer color depth.

Battery Life & Charging: All-Day Power (Mostly)
Capacity: Expected around ~5050 mAh.
Real-World Endurance: Thanks to the efficient Tensor G4 and LTPO display, expect solid all-day battery life for moderate to heavy users. Heavy camera/video use or gaming will drain it faster, but it reliably gets most through a full day.
Charging Speeds: Supports 30W wired charging (charger typically sold separately) and 23W+ Qi2 wireless charging (finally matching MagSafe speeds and compatibility with magnetic accessories). Battery Share lets you wirelessly charge other devices (like Pixel Buds).
